Understanding Interactive 3D Design

Before we go through individual companies, it is essential to first understand what exactly interactive 3D design means and how it compares to conventional 3D rendering. Conventional 3D visualization techniques result in static images or video animations. While these images may look visually appealing, they remain static. We look at them. We don't touch them. We don't play with them. We don't interact with them.

Interactive 3D design, as a concept, is different from conventional 3D visualization techniques. Interactive 3D design enables users to interact in a virtual environment. Instead of a camera navigating through a scene, users can navigate through a scene. Users can rotate images, walk through a scene, zoom in, change materials, change colors, change lighting effects, change layouts, and so on.

The primary characteristics of interactive 3D design include:

  • Real-time navigation
  • Clickable or touch-activated components
  • Material and color changeability
  • Lighting and environment changeability
  • Optional VR/AR support
  • High-level realism

Interactive Architectural Walkthroughs

Interactive architectural walkthroughs are perhaps the most revolutionary of all 3D solutions. Rather than simply viewing static images or pre-rendered animations, users are able to navigate a virtual environment as they wish. They can walk from room to room, stop at points of interest, take in details, and get a sense of scale and functionality as if they were actually inside the building.

This solution is commonly employed in residential and commercial developments, where knowledge of spatial relationships is paramount. By allowing clients to get a "hands-on" experience of the environment, interactive walkthroughs can help eliminate confusion and build confidence in design decisions. For developers, they also provide a potent pre-sales tool, allowing potential buyers to view properties before they are built.

Real-Time 3D Visualization

On the other hand, real-time 3D visualization is one step ahead, as it allows clients and designers to make instant changes in the 3D model and see the changes instantly. Whether it is changing the materials, lighting, or layout of the 3D object, real-time 3D visualization allows for instant evaluation and testing of every change.

This service is especially useful for architects, interior decorators, and product developers who need instant changes and evaluation. It allows users to make instant changes and test every possibility, which is helpful in streamlining the designing process and avoiding costly errors due to miscommunication.

Virtual Reality (VR) Experiences

Virtual Reality experiences represent interactivity to an entirely new level of immersion. Through VR headsets, users are able to enter a completely simulated world and interact with a building or space on a 1:1 scale.

Virtual Reality is especially useful for high-end residential properties, commercial properties, and architectural projects due to their ability to allow designers and users to assess lighting, circulation, and spatial planning in a way that cannot be replicated with 2D images. This sense of presence makes a design more tangible and memorable, helping stakeholders make confident decisions and providing marketers with a powerful tool to engage potential buyers.

Augmented Reality (AR) Integration

Augmented Reality allows for the overlaying of digital 3D models onto physical objects and spaces using devices such as tablets, smartphones, and smart glasses. Unlike VR, which simulates an environment that is completely virtual, AR allows users to observe how their design interacts with the physical world. For instance, furniture pieces, architectural features, and interior finishes can be "plotted" into an actual space before they are physically installed.

Augmented Reality is particularly useful for interior designers, home renovations, and furniture manufacturers. By combining the virtual and physical worlds, users can minimize uncertainty and make decisions that are not only practical but also beautiful.

Product Visualization

Another important service that is offered by interactive 3D design is product visualization. This service enables manufacturers, designers, and marketers to display products digitally in a manner that focuses on their features, functionality, and design. Users are able to rotate, zoom, or modify products in real-time, giving a better understanding of the product than a picture ever could.

In Chandigarh, this service is commonly used by furniture designers, home appliance manufacturers, and industrial product manufacturers. Interactive visualization enables clients or customers to view and interact with products digitally, which accelerates decision-making, improves communication, and increases the overall presentation quality.

Virtual Tours

Virtual tours are a combination of the benefits of interactive walkthroughs and real-time visualization. Virtual tours are commonly used in real estate and commercial projects. They enable users to navigate through spaces in a structured yet flexible manner, exploring key areas while maintaining orientation and context. They can include clickable hotspots, detailed annotations, and guided navigation to focus on important areas.

Virtual tours are an effective and cost-saving means for developers and property marketers to reach clients remotely, display multiple units or spaces without physically visiting them, and give a comprehensive understanding of the project.

Custom Interactive Environments

Some projects may require specialized 3D services, such as custom interactive environments that are suited to a business's unique requirements. This can include simulations that are used in corporate training, education, or custom visualization systems that allow multiple stakeholders to interact in real time.

Custom interactive environments provide functionality that goes beyond existing templates, allowing them to be suited to a client's unique requirements. This can include layouts, branding, or multiple user functionality. In Chandigarh, these services are being utilized by large real estate portals, technology-driven architectural firms, or entities that require precise interactive environments.

Benefits of Interactive 3D Design Services

Interactive 3D design is more than a visualization aid; it is a paradigm shift in decision-making, project delivery, and business communication. Here is a closer examination of the advantages that these services offer:

Improved Decision-Making

Conventional blueprints and picture images can be ambiguous and open to interpretation, sometimes causing confusion or miscommunication among parties. Interactive 3D design enables clients, architects, and investors to enter the environment and navigate through designs as if they were there in person. This helps eliminate misunderstandings and ensures that all parties involved are able to make informed decisions immediately.

Error Prevention and Correction

Perhaps the biggest cost of construction and product design is error correction after the fact. With 3D design, problems can be detected before anything is ever constructed. Architects can identify conflicts in space, interior designers can identify problematic furniture placement, and developers can assess structural integrity, all of which minimize the potential for costly corrections and project delays.

Faster Project Approvals

Stakeholders, investors, and regulatory authorities sometimes take time to comprehend and approve the designs. Interactive 3D models help speed up the process as they give a clear and instant idea about the project. This not only saves time but also ensures timely completion of the project.

Better Marketing & Sales

For developers and businesses, interactive 3D is not just a tool for designers, it's a marketing dynamo. Virtual tours, interactive tours, and instant visualization allow prospective buyers to experience a product or a property before it's even built. This level of engagement not only builds a strong emotional connection but also helps close the deal quickly. In a competitive market, the ability to 'sell the experience, not just the image,' can be the deciding factor.

Cost and Time Efficiency

Any change in the traditional design process, be it in construction, interior design, or product design, is bound to be expensive in both time and money. This is because interactive 3D design allows one to experiment with materials, layout, lighting, and configuration virtually. This reduces waste and makes the process more efficient by turning potential errors into safe experiments.

Technology Behind Interactive 3D Services

Interactive 3D designs employ the best software, hardware, and rendering technologies. Understanding the technology used by these services can help stakeholders understand the value of the services provided:

  • Real-Time Engines (Unreal Engine, Unity): These technologies allow designers to create spaces that can be explored by users in real-time. Real-time engines can render dynamic lighting, physics, and interactive tools, providing immersive designs without the long waiting times required for the actual rendering process.
  • VR/AR Hardware (Oculus, HTC Vive, Magic Leap, Mobile AR): Virtual Reality hardware can simulate an environment, while Augmented Reality hardware can project designs onto actual spaces. The combination of these technologies can provide interactive designs, allowing designers to explore their designs, simulate the client experience, and showcase their designs to clients.
  • 3D Modeling Software (3ds Max, Blender, SketchUp, Revit): This is the backbone of 3D modeling and creation. These tools help designers create structures, spaces, and products with precision and accuracy in terms of size and scale.
  • Rendering and Optimization: The use of high-definition textures and lighting, along with cross-platform deployment, ensures that 3D creations not only look realistic but also run smoothly on various platforms such as the internet, desktops, and mobile devices.
